As an acknowledgement of the fantastic support provided by fans since relegation from the Championship, SUFC has announced that alcoholic beverages will be complimentary during pre-match and half time at the Chesterfield home game. Fans will be restricted to two free drinks per bar visit. The policy will affect all areas of the ground that are available to home supporters including the Westfield Corner and Redbrik Upper Tier
“Since relegation to League One our fans have continued to support the club in large numbers. United Co-Chairman Kevin McCabe said “This is a small gesture to say thank them for their loyalty.“
This match is a Category A fixture and tickets are priced from £23 adults, £13 concessions and £11 juniors. Supporters are advised to purchase tickets in advance as ticket prices increase on a match day by up to £2. Supporters purchasing tickets will be allocated 100 Loyalty Points. Tickets can be purchased in person at the Ticket Office, over the telephone on 0114 253 7200 or securely online.
Supporters are advised that the complimentary alcohol policy is valid only to the over-18’s, and is contingent on promotion to the Championship
